"American Splendor" is a truly remarkable and captivating book penned by the talented author Harvey Pekar. This work offers a rare and compelling glimpse into the ordinary life of an everyday person, providing readers with an authentic portrayal of the ups and downs that come with it. Pekar, well-known for his autobiographical comics, invites us to embark on a journey through his own existence, sharing a series of vignettes filled with genuine wit, candid honesty, and profound reflection.

Pekar's storytelling style is what truly sets "American Splendor" apart from other books. His raw and unfiltered narrative, coupled with the illustrations that accompany it, brings a sense of realism that is both relatable and refreshing. With remarkable fearlessness, he delves into the minutiae of his daily life, capturing the beauty in the mundane and uncovering the universal truths that lie beneath the surface.

What distinguishes "American Splendor" is Pekar's unique ability to seamlessly blend the personal with the political. He fearlessly tackles sensitive topics such as race, class, and societal expectations, offering insightful commentary without shrinking away from his own flaws and insecurities. His exploration of the human condition and his willingness to confront pressing societal issues head-on infuse the book with a remarkable depth and substance.

Collaborating with a diverse range of artists adds yet another layer of richness to the book. Each artist contributes their own unique style and interpretation, enhancing the storytelling with their stunning illustrations. The visual diversity not only appeals to the eye but also elevates the overall reading experience.

"American Splendor" by Harvey Pekar is a highly acclaimed graphic novel that has received widespread praise from readers and critics alike. Pekar's storytelling ability is often commended for its uniqueness and its ability to capture the mundane realities of everyday life.

One recurring theme in the reviews is the relatability of the characters and their experiences. Many readers appreciate how Pekar portrays ordinary individuals and their struggles, which gives the stories an authentic feel and allows readers to connect with them on a personal level. The characters are often described as multi-dimensional, flawed, and relatable, adding depth and realism to the narratives.

Another aspect that garners praise is Pekar's writing style. His writing is often described as witty, honest, and insightful. Reviewers value his ability to find beauty and humor in everyday situations, effectively transforming the ordinary into something extraordinary. Pekar is recognized for his candid and authentic observations about life, work, and relationships.

Additionally, the artwork in "American Splendor" is highly regarded for its simplicity and effectiveness. Pekar collaborates with various artists throughout the series, resulting in a diverse range of art styles that complement the narrative. Readers appreciate how the artwork enhances the storytelling, effectively conveying the emotions and nuances of the characters and their experiences.

The structure of the book also receives praise. Pekar employs different formats, including single-page stories, multi-issue arcs, and one-shot narratives, which adds variety and keeps readers engaged. The non-linear approach to storytelling allows for a deeper exploration of the characters and their lives.
